Francisco Pizarro Cartes (born 10 May 1989) is a Chilean footballer who plays for Colchagua as a striker.

Career

O'Higgins

Pizarro in 2013 signed for O'Higgins on a one-year loan from Universidad Católica. On 10 December 2013, he won the Apertura 2013-14 with O'Higgins. In the tournament, he played in 15 of 18 matches and scored 4 goals.[1]

Barnechea

In 2014, he is signed by Barnechea for the 2014–15 Chilean Primera División season
